Space Constraints. Many green infrastructure features require land area to allow stormwater to infiltrate into the soil. This can pose a challenge when space is limited (e.g., in a retrofit project or right-of-way). Designers have developed many strategies, however, for ...

WebMar 13, 2024 · Green streets and alleys are created by integrating green infrastructure elements into their design to store and filter stormwater.
